Daikon, Beet And Carrot Stir-Fry
Categories: Side Dish
1/4 c Pine Nuts
4 oz Daikon, Peeled
4 oz Raw Beet, Peeled
2 md Carrots, Peeled
1 1/2 T Vegetable Oil
Juice Of 1 Orange
2 T Fresh Cilantro, Chopped
Salt And Freshly Ground Pepper
1. Place the pine nuts in a preheated wok and toss until golden brown. Remove and set aside.
2. Cut the daikon, beet and carrots into long, thin strips.
3. Heat the oil in a preheated wok. When the oil is hot, stir-fry the daikon, beet and carrots for 2-3 minutes.
Remove and set aside.
4. Pour the orange juice into the wok and simmer for 2 mins. Remove and keep warm.
5. Arrange the vegetables attractively on a warmed platter, sprinkle the cilantro on top, and season to taste with salt and pepper.
6. Drizzle with the orange juice, sprinkle with the pine nuts, and serve immediately.
Yield: 4 Servings
